I know it won’t last, I know it won’t stick at all, but it’s SNOWING here in NYC!!!

One of my bosses told me that Lake Tahoe has 19 FEET of snow and it’s still increasing.

I love snow.

My Signature

If you liked that post, read on...

Let Us Never Forget... on September 11th, 2008

Belmont Stakes on June 3rd, 2004

First Up: You're in Public, Girl on March 31st, 2005

Theater: Spamalot on February 20th, 2006

One comment

  1. Its been snowing since Noon in Paramus and within the past half hour started to stick. I heard it supposed to turn to rain. Life could only be so great if it did.

Comments are closed.